Output fde8f0db6b13cfd33e8a4d8b27e22e43ac38b2aa02477df468134084d86b31a5:0

value
17628
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c5c024ab398e23942f4ea358196150f44012094d OP_EQUAL
address
3KidDgRck1S6twm4BfEGWGqV9ckf6FBJ6v
transaction
fde8f0db6b13cfd33e8a4d8b27e22e43ac38b2aa02477df468134084d86b31a5
spent
true